Report: Real Madrid tracking Tottenham star and name him on their shortlist

Real Madrid are tracking Tottenham forward Heung-min Son and have named him on a shortlist of potential transfer targets, according to journalist Rudy Galetti.

The South Korean international delivered another standout campaign having helped Spurs secure qualification for the Champions League with a fourth-placed finish in the league, pipping rivals Arsenal in the process.

Son also earned individual honours with the first Premier League Golden Boot of his career – sharing the prize with Liverpool’s Mohamed Salah with both ending the season on 23 goals.

Despite being under contract with Spurs for the long-term until 2025 (transfermarkt), it has not stopped him from being linked with a potential move away.

Galetti reports Son has been shortlisted as a target by the Champions League and LaLiga winners Real Madrid.

The journalist notes Son is one of a number of attacking players Los Rojiblancos who is on their radar.
